Journal

4/10/2023 – Team Meeting:

  • Discussed Documentation Plan
  • Reviewed Front-End Designs
  • Discussed code progress and plans for the coming week.

4/3/2023 – Team Meeting:

  • Created visual diagrams for Front End organization
  • Discussed Test Plan, Tech Talk
  • Discussed code progress and plans for the coming week.

2/27/2023 – Team Meeting:

  • Reviewed Midterm Presentation, discussed minor changes after watching other groups present.
  • Discussed Ethics Assignment
  • Discussed prototype progress and plans for the coming week.
  • Plan to meet with client next Friday (3/10) to demo prototype.

2/20/2023 – Team Meeting:

  • Merged individual demo/tutorial projects into a minimal prototype of our tech stack- Springboot/MongoDB/React.
    • Individually continue working on prototype.
  • Created github repository and uploaded prototype code.
  • Discussed Ethics Assignment
  • Discussed Project Presentation
  • Finalized Architecture Diagram

2/10/2023 – Client Meeting:

  • Presented and discussed user stories, project concept, and tech stack to client.
  • Setup slack for quick communication between client and development team.

2/6/2023 – Team Meeting:

  • Discussed Functional Specs
  • Discussed Architecture Diagram
  • Discussed Platform Selection

1/30/2023 – Team Meeting:

  • Updated team roles
  • Drafted User stories and project concept
  • Discussed using MVC design pattern as well as implementation of front end and back end.
    • Front end: React, HTML, CSS
    • Webserver: Springboot (Java)
    • Database: MongoDB (chose a no-SQL database for easier and more flexible data storage.

1/27/2023 – Client Meeting:

  • Discussed preemptive architectural diagrams and brainstormed overall project goals
  • Determined highest priority features/dashboards for most viable product.
  • Discussed implementation ideas and what kind of database management system to use (RDBMS vs No-SQL)

1/25/2023 – Team Meeting: Met with fourth team member for first time. Created Trello board, contacted client regarding meeting times, updated team website and read through/discussed client grant proposal.

1/24/2023 – First Coach Meeting: Met with Coach Louie for the first time. Discussed upcoming deliverables, and project.

1/18/2023 – Project Preferences/Website : Discussed all client project proposals, ranked our preferences and communicated with Professor Stotts. Also began creating our project site.

1/13/2023 – Initial team meeting: Introduced ourselves and our experience prior to the class. High level discussed basic rules and expectations.